- Airbus has agreed to acquire assets of Spirit AeroSystems for $1.
- It will also be compensated with $559 million from the aviation manufacturer.
- The bulk of Spirit is being bought by Boeing in the wake of the Alaska Airlines blowout.
Airbus has agreed to buy assets from a major aviation supplier for a symbolic $1 price tag, the planemaker announced Monday.
